如何解决找不到或无法加载主类的问题
(如何解决找不到或无法加载主类的问题java)
JDK-01
已经配置了JAVA_HOME,执行java可操作、执行javac报错。检查PATH有别的吗?jdk如图所示:发现有一条路径oracle的javapath,删除此行即可。

已经配置了JAVA_HOME,执行java和javac都报错,java或者javac不是内部或外部命令,把PATH里面的java删除相关配置,重新配置。

报Cannot start compiler,这通常是手滑把out删除目录

点击idea右上角有一个带有三个蓝色方块图标的文件,如图:

进入到Project Structure然后找到界面Project,然后看右边的窗户,你会发现下一个框中的文件路径是空的

可以重新补齐,如图:

然后点一下【OK】保存,再操作一般都可以。

如果不存在out文件夹,直接文件夹。
IDEA-02
JDK未识别

手工添加SDK,也就是JDK

找到JDK的安装路径

JDK识别出来。

IDEA-03
报告无效源发行版

找到右上角有三个蓝色方块的文件夹,因为使用了JDK1.8,所以language要修改为8

代码和环境都没有问题,但类无法报告或加载。

先关闭项目,

然后删除项目录中的项目录.idea文件夹,再次打开项目

然后修理
















支持修复完了。